Original Description
The shimmering Danseuse by Albert de Belleroche (1864–1944) captures the ephemeral grace of a dancer mid-movement, rendered with soft, luminous brushstrokes characteristic of Impressionism. Painted circa 1900, this work reflects Belleroche’s mastery of capturing light and fluidity, influenced by his close association with artists like John Singer Sargent and James McNeill Whistler. Unlike his contemporaries who often focused on landscapes, Belleroche excelled in intimate portraiture and figure studies, with Danseuse embodying his fascination with theatrical elegance and the human form. Though lesser-known than Monet or Degas, his works are celebrated for their tactile, almost pastel-like quality, bridging the gap between academic precision and Impressionist spontaneity. Today, Danseuse stands as a testament to Belle Époque artistry, offering a dreamy yet sophisticated glimpse into fin-de-siècle Parisian culture.
